Free.51 reacted to MNTL.XD in Sanding /polishing fe Wheels
Most of the shit on them is clearcoat isn't it? It is if it's the same as EB Fairmont wheels. I done a set a few years back, paint stripper removes the clearcoat perfectly, polishing them up after that was easy, i never went through the process you have and they came up awesome!

Free.51 got a reaction from SLO247 in Sanding /polishing fe Wheels
Started having a play with the fe Wheels today well one of em used 80grit 320grit discs then 400 wd 600wd 800wd 1200wd 2000wd then washed & polished needs more work gotta buy more sanding discs & get my rotary tool back from Cashies so that i can do the lip
